Redis 命令--Redis哈希(hash)
生活随笔
收集整理的這篇文章主要介紹了
Redis 命令--Redis哈希(hash)
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
Redis 哈希(Hash)
Redis hash 是一個 string 類型的 field 和 value 的映射表,hash 特別適合用于存儲對象。
Redis 中每個 hash 可以存儲 232 - 1 鍵值對(40多億)。
Redis 哈希(Hash)命令
- HDEL key field1 [field2]
刪除一個或多個哈希表字段 - HEXISTS key field
查看哈希表 key 中,指定的字段是否存在。 - HGET key field
獲取存儲在哈希表中指定字段的值。 - HGETALL key
獲取在哈希表中指定 key 的所有字段和值 - HINCRBY key field increment
為哈希表 key 中的指定字段的整數值加上增量 increment 。 - HINCRBYFLOAT key field increment
為哈希表 key 中的指定字段的浮點數值加上增量 increment 。 - HKEYS key
獲取所有哈希表中的字段 - HLEN key
獲取哈希表中字段的數量 - HMGET key field1 [field2]
獲取所有給定字段的值
- HMSET key field1 value1 [field2 value2 ]
同時將多個 field-value (域-值)對設置到哈希表 key 中。
- HSET key field value
將哈希表 key 中的字段 field 的值設為 value 。 - HSETNX key field value
只有在字段 field 不存在時,設置哈希表字段的值。 - HVALS key
獲取哈希表中所有值
- HSCAN key cursor [MATCH pattern] [COUNT count]
迭代哈希表中的鍵值對。
總結
以上是生活随笔為你收集整理的Redis 命令--Redis哈希(hash)的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: (error) CROSSSLOT Ke
- 下一篇: Redis 命令--Redis列表(Li